SUSTAIN
key
Press this key
to set the sustain
point for
each envelope.
Pressing
the key
again
releases
the
sustain
point setting
mode.
@
END key
Press
this key
to set the end point for
each envelope.
Pressing
the key
again releases
the
end point
setting
mode.
©INITIAILIZE
key
Pressing
this key initializes the settings of
the various
parameters
(sets the
respective
data
to
0),
thus making
it easier
to
start creating
sounds right
from
the beginning.
To use
this
function,
press the INITIALIZE
key and
then simultaneously
press the
key
of the parameter
you want
to change.
©
VIBRATO key
Press
this
key
when
you want to set the vibrato
effect independently
for
each tone.
Data
set-
ting
itself is
performed in
the Data Entry section.
®
OCTAVE key
Pressing
this key lets
you shift the pitch range of
each tone up or
down in
one octave
steps.
Data setting itself
is performed in the Data Entry
section.
®
WAVE FORM key
Press this
key when
you want to select the basic wave form
for Line
1.
When
this key is
set
to on, its
indicator lights
up.
©
DCO envelope
key
This
key lets
you set the pitch envelope for Line
1.
When
this
key is
selected, its indicator
lights up.
®
DCW KEY FOLLOW
key
Press
this
key when
you want
to
make
the wave form
of the
Line 1 DCW approach
a pure
sine
wave according
to the pitch
of the
keys being played.
®
DCW envelope
key
Press this
key when
you
want
to set the wave envelope for Line
1. When this
key is
selected,
its indicator
lights up.
0
DCA KEY
FOLLOW key
Use this
key when
you want to effect temporal
changes in the envelope level
of
the Line 1 DCA.
©
DCA
envelope
key
Press this
key when you want
to
set the parameters
of the Line 1 amplifier
envelope.
When
this key is
selected, its indicator
lights up.
